Sometimes a certain set of chemicals or organic compounds is needed to successfully create a food product. Which of the following is typically made using something called rennet?

Answer Cheese

Rennet is essentially a set of enzymes produced in the stomachs of ruminant mammals. These enzymes are, in turn, used to create cheese as they help separate milk into constituent parts - curds and whey.
